Types of Loft Conversions

Not every loft conversion is built the same, and what works best for your home will hinge on your roof layout, available space, and overall spend. People often go for dormer lofts because they make a massive difference to the space and ceiling height by extending outwards, and hip-to-gables are brilliant for properties that sit at the end or have a hipped roof that can be squared off. For a conversion that's barely noticeable from the street but still gives you usable space, rooflight and Velux options tend to do the job well. A full mansard is a great shout if you've got the funds and fancy making a real statement with your loft - it can completely reshape the top of the house.

Can I Have a Bathroom?

For anyone dreaming a little bigger, adding an en-suite to the loft is well within reach if it's thought through properly. It will take more plumbing and could involve upgrading your boiler, but it's a sensible move if you're planning a master suite or a guest-friendly retreat. Another bathroom is a real advantage, especially in busy households. Eccles property owners can enjoy this added comfort with some strategic planning.

Costs & Timescales

Timescales and Costs For a Loft Conversion in Eccles

Costs for a loft conversion can fluctuate significantly based on what you choose to do. Typically, you might be looking at a price range of £30,000 to £60,000, although if the design is more complex, expect the figures to climb. Usually, from day one to handover, you're looking at something in the range of six to ten weeks, though more ambitious jobs might take a little longer. Planning ahead for the unexpected can save a lot of stress, so try to leave some flexibility in your budget and timeline. You'll find that trusted specialists are usually upfront about the numbers and will be open about what could push the cost up later on.
